Are rollover cables and crossover cables the same, just different pins?
No not the same at all. Rollover is for connecting to Cisco and other console ports, which are serial ports that have an RJ45 jack the same as network ports. Typically the rollover cable connects to a serial port (or USB serial port more commonly these days) via a DB-9 to RJ45 adapter. Hope that helps. The crossover is hub to hub, switch to switch, hub to switch, router to router, computer to computer, router to computer etc. It is for like device to like device... Where the straight-thru cables connect switch to computer, switch to router etc. Hope that helps. All of this is less important since Gigabit Ethernet has auto crossover in its specification. DIY Cisco RJ45 console cable?
No. The cable you linked is a USB to TTL cable. IIRC the Cisco rollover cable is akin to a null modem (i.e. the pinout on one end is reversed, hence the name "Rollover") RS-232 cable. You can hack a RJ45 cable (Google "Cisco Rollover cable pinout") and solder it to a DE-9 (again search for "serial port pinout") connector, then you'll need to get a USB to RS-232 adapter and plug your newly made cable into it More on reddit.com

So I don't doubt that most everyone on here has a good-sized coil/mashup of Cisco standard-issue light blue RJ45 to DB9 cable in their bag. Here's how to get rid of that clutter and just use a straight-through CAT5 cable for all your console needs.

First you'll need a DB9 to RJ45 adapter, I got a blank one here: http://www.amazon.com/gp/product/B000067RSY/ref=oh_details_o01_s00_i00?ie=UTF8&psc=1 $1.80 for a blank adapter, when it comes it will come with the pins out from the DB9 part.

Once you have the adapter you'll need to set the pinout. When you look at the DB9, you'll see numbers for the pins, here's the pinout for a "internal rolled" cable:

2 - Black

3 - Yellow

4 - Brown

5 - Green (could also try red, they are crimped together on the one I took apart)

6 - Orange

7 - White (possibly grey)

8 - Blue

Connect pins FULLY into adapter until they click, twist DB9 plug to shorten cables and seat in adapter, plug USB to Serial adapter and Cat5 in from the Cisco device and you're ready to drop some configs. Hope this helps everyone carry one less thing in their bags. :)

More-or-less any Cisco device you buy now comes with a standard "console kit". This consists of an RJ45 "rollover" cable in a fetching shade of blue (it used to be black) and a selection of RJ45 to DB9 and DB25 adapters.
